Military, civilians to repay tax deferments through December 2021

The Defense Finance and Accounting Service is planning to extend payroll collections for military members and Department of Defense civilians through December 2021 to reimburse a tax deferment designed to support personnel during the COVID-19 pandemic, officials said.

Michigan National Army and Air Guard members, along with other services, represent the United States of America at the Latvian Centennial Parade in Riga, Latvia Sunday, Nov. 18, 2018. Michigan was invited to carry the American colors because of the unique relationship between the armed forces of Latvia and the Michigan National Guard resulting from their 25 year State Partnership.
